Finished Floor Installation Questions
What types of floors can be installed? Various flooring options such as hardwood, laminate, tile, and vinyl can be installed to suit different needs and styles.
Is floor installation suitable for all rooms? Finished floor installation can be done in most interior spaces, including living rooms, kitchens, and bedrooms.
What preparation is needed before installation?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
How long does a typical installation take? The duration depends on the size and type of flooring, but most projects are completed within a few days.
